Embodiment 1
[0032] Please see 1 to 4 Furthermore, the middle slot 10 of the rotary skylight of the scraper loader used in the underground coal mine further comprises a reinforcing plate 80, both ends of which are fixedly connected with the bottom plate 20, and the reinforcing plate 80 is located just below the observation window 30, and the reinforcing plate 80 is rotatably connected with the vertex of the observation window 30 to provide the rotation fulcrum of the observation window 30 through the reinforcing plate 80, and the surface of the reinforcing plate 80 is in contact with the surface of the observation window 30 to support the observation window 30 through the reinforcing plate 80.
Embodiment 2
[0034] Please see Figs. 4 to 9 Furthermore, the middle slot 10 of the rotary skylight of the scraper conveyor used in the coal mine underground gateway further includes a reinforcing frame 90, which is a sector frame and fixed on the bottom plate 20. The reinforcing frame 90 is located right below the observation window 30, and two straight sides of the reinforcing frame 90 are attached to the edge of the observation port 21. The vertex of the observation window 30 is rotatably connected with the vertex of the reinforcing frame 90, so as to provide the rotation fulcrum of the observation window 30 through the reinforcing frame 90, and the surface of the reinforcing frame 90 is reinforced.
